
Ross Gough
Prior to founding Rivermont, Ross was a Partner and Analyst at Southpoint Capital Advisors LP from 2011 to 2020. He worked directly with portfolio manager Josh Clark and contributed substantially to the portfolio returns. He managed a team and created an investment process for idea generation, research, and investment recommendation for long/short equity positions. He was a generalist investor covering TMT, financials, healthcare, industrials, business services, and consumer sectors. From 2009 to 2010, he was a Managing Director and Analyst at Williamson McAree Investment Partners and honed his expertise in long/short investing. Prior to Williamson McAree, he was an activist investor for Breeden Partners, identifying private equity-like investments in public markets. He worked with many management teams and boards of the portfolio companies. In 2006, he was an Analyst at North Sound Capital where he covered the media and telecom sectors. He started his career at JPMorgan Asset Management as an analyst in 2004. Ross holds a B.S. in Commerce from University of Virginia’s McIntire School of Commerce. He currently sits on the board of the Jefferson Trust at the University. He is a CFA charterholder. Ross lives in New York City with his wife and two children and enjoys playing competitive tennis in his free time.
